4.9 Connect the pump outlet

WARNING:
Connect the pump outlet to a suitable treatment plant to prevent the discharge of
dangerous gases and vapours to the surrounding atmosphere. Use a catchpot to
prevent the drainage of contaminated condensate back into the pump.
The exhaust system must be configured so that the maximum pressure at the pump

We recommend fitting an oil mist filter to the pump outlet in the following
circumstances:
When using the pump with the gas-ballast control open.
When operating the pump with an inlet pressure greater than 10 mbar for
extended periods.
When frequently pumping down from atmospheric pressure.
The mist filter will trap the oil exhausted from the pump: the oil can be reused if it is not
contaminated.
